Abstract
The use of 3D data in face image processing applications can be of utmost importance in developing truly robust face
image processing systems. However, a limiting factor towards the widespread use of 3D face image processing systems is
the failure of the 3D scanning technology to become small, robust and cheap. As an alternative, considerable effort has
been invested in developing 3D face reconstruction methods that allow the generation of a 3D face model based on a
single face image. In this paper we review example-based 3D face reconstruction methods reported in the literature,
discuss the limitations of existing methods and outline future trends for further work in this area.
